The Duty of Support Employees in Medicine Administration
Support workers play an essential function in aiding people with handicaps in fulfilling their daily requirements, including medicine administration. Their responsibilities may include:

- Administering medications: Guaranteeing that drugs are supplied at the correct does and times. Monitoring health: Observing any type of unfavorable reactions or negative effects after medicine administration. Documentation: Keeping exact records concerning what drugs have actually been administered. Communicating with medical care professionals: As an intermediary in between participants and their medical care providers.

Understanding Drug Administration Plans
An indispensable part of drug administration is creating a customized Medicine Administration Strategy (MMP) for each and every individual. These strategies should be customized to individual requirements and need to take into consideration:
- Allergies Current medications Dosage schedules Health conditions needing special attention
Best Practices in Drug Administration
Implementing best techniques during medication management can substantially enhance individual safety and security:
The 5 Rights of Medication Administration- Right Patient Right Medication Right Dose Right Route Right Time

FAQs Concerning Medication Management Under NDIS
1. What certifications do sustain workers require for medication administration?
Support employees generally require to complete particular training courses such as NDIS drug administration training and pertinent emergency treatment certifications.

2. Just how usually must sustain workers refresh their training?
It's advisable that assistance employees undertake correspondence course yearly or whenever there are updates to plans or procedures.
3. Are there specific medications that need additional training?
Yes, specific medicines, particularly those carried out using shots or specialized courses (like PEG), may call for extra accreditations like subcutaneous injection training or tracheostomy care training
4. What must I do if I think a mistake in medication administration?
Immediately report it to a supervisor or healthcare provider while keeping an eye on the individual's condition closely till they obtain appropriate care.
5. Can relative carry out medications?
Family members can administer medications if they have gotten sufficient training and understand the individual's certain demands; however, it's ideal technique for qualified professionals to manage this task when possible.
6. Exactly how does dysphagia impact medication administration?
Dysphagia can complicate dental drug consumption; thus, recognizing different techniques like squashing tablet computers or using liquid formulas is crucial.
